C’è un’API di Wikipedia?

Sulla mia pagina utente di Wikipedia, eseguo uno script di Wikipedia che mostra le mie statistiche (numero di pagine modificate, numero di nuove pagine, attività mensile, ecc.).

Mi piacerebbe mettere queste informazioni sul mio blog.

C’è una API che mi permetterebbe di fare qualcosa di simile?

L’ API di MediaWiki è in esecuzione su Wikipedia ( documenti ). Puoi anche utilizzare la funzione Speciale: Esporta per scaricare i dati e analizzarli autonomamente.

Maggiori informazioni

Wikipedia è costruita su MediaWiki, ed ecco l’ API MediaWiki .

Se vuoi estrarre dati strutturati da Wikipedia, potresti prendere in considerazione l’uso di DbPedia http://dbpedia.org/

Fornisce i mezzi per interrogare i dati utilizzando determinati criteri usando SPARQL e restituisce i dati dai template infobox di Wikipedia analizzati

Ecco un rapido esempio di come potrebbe essere fatto in .NET http://www.kozlenko.info/blog/2010/07/20/executing-sparql-query-on-wikipedia-in-net/

Ci sono alcune librerie SPARQL disponibili per piattaforms multiple per facilitare le query

JWPL – Libreria di Wikipedia basata su Java – Un’interfaccia di programmazione delle applicazioni per Wikipedia

http://code.google.com/p/jwpl/